用linux命令建新一个用户
-
要在Linux系统上创建一个新用户,可以使用“useradd”命令。
命令的语法如下:
“`
useradd [选项] 用户名
“`其中,选项是可选的,可以用于指定一些参数来定制用户的创建方式。常用的选项包括:
– `-m`:在创建用户的同时,创建用户的家目录。
– `-s shell`:指定用户的默认登录shell。
– `-g group`:指定用户所属的主组。
– `-G group1,group2,…`:指定用户所属的附加组,多个组名之间用逗号分隔。
– `-c comment`:指定用户的注释信息。例如,创建一个名为“newuser”的新用户,可以执行以下命令:
“`
useradd newuser
“`这样就创建了一个新用户。注意,这个命令只是创建了用户,但还没有设置密码。如果需要为新用户设置密码,可以使用“passwd”命令。
命令的语法如下:
“`
passwd 用户名
“`执行此命令后,系统会提示输入新密码。输入密码时,密码字符不会显示在屏幕上,输入完毕后按回车键确认。然后,系统会要求再次输入密码作为确认。
例如,为新用户“newuser”设置密码,可以执行以下命令:
“`
passwd newuser
“`输入密码并确认后,密码就设置成功了。
通过以上步骤,你就成功地在Linux系统上创建了一个新用户,并为其设置了密码。现在,可以使用该用户登录系统了。
2年前 -
在Linux系统中,可以使用以下命令来创建一个新的用户:
1. useradd命令:使用useradd命令可以创建一个新的用户。可以使用以下语法来创建用户:
“`
useradd [选项] 用户名
“`– 选项:
– -m:同时创建用户的主目录。
– -d 目录:指定用户的主目录。
– -s shell:指定用户的登录shell。
– -g 组名:指定用户所属的初始组。
– -G 组列表:指定用户所属的其他组。例如,要创建一个名为”myuser”的用户,可以使用以下命令:
“`
sudo useradd myuser
“`2. passwd命令:使用passwd命令可以设置新用户的密码。可以使用以下语法来设置密码:
“`
passwd 用户名
“`例如,要设置用户”myuser”的密码,可以使用以下命令:
“`
sudo passwd myuser
“`系统会提示输入新密码,并要求再次确认密码。
3. usermod命令:使用usermod命令可以修改已创建用户的属性。可以使用以下语法来修改用户的属性:
“`
usermod [选项] 用户名
“`– 选项:
– -l 新用户名:修改用户名。
– -d 目录:修改用户的主目录。
– -s shell:修改用户的登录shell。例如,要将用户”myuser”的用户名修改为”newuser”,可以使用以下命令:
“`
sudo usermod -l newuser myuser
“`4. groupadd命令:使用groupadd命令可以创建一个新的用户组。可以使用以下语法来创建用户组:
“`
groupadd 组名
“`例如,要创建一个名为”mygroup”的用户组,可以使用以下命令:
“`
sudo groupadd mygroup
“`5. userdel命令:使用userdel命令可以删除一个用户。可以使用以下语法来删除用户:
“`
userdel [选项] 用户名
“`– 选项:
– -r:同时删除用户的主目录。例如,要删除用户”myuser”,可以使用以下命令:
“`
sudo userdel -r myuser
“`以上是在Linux系统中使用命令创建、设置和删除用户的基本步骤。有了这些命令,您就可以在Linux系统中轻松管理用户。
2年前 -
要在Linux操作系统中创建一个新用户,可以按照以下步骤进行操作:
1. 打开终端:可以使用Ctrl+Alt+T快捷键打开终端,或者在应用程序菜单中搜索并打开终端。
2. 使用root权限:在终端内,使用root权限登录,可以使用以下命令切换到root用户:
“`
sudo su –
“`
输入管理员用户的密码,然后按下回车确认。3. 创建新用户:使用以下命令创建新用户,例如创建一个名为”newuser”的用户:
“`
adduser newuser
“`
执行该命令后,系统会提示您设置新用户的密码,并要求您确认密码。4.(可选)设置用户信息:如果需要为新用户设置其他信息,如全名、家目录、工作目录等,可以使用以下命令:
“`
usermod -c “Full Name” newuser
usermod -d /home/newuser -m newuser
“`
其中,-c选项用于设置全名,-d选项用于设置家目录,-m选项用于创建家目录并将其复制到新用户的家目录中。您可以根据需要修改命令中的参数。5.(可选)将新用户添加到其他用户组:如果需要将新用户添加到其他用户组,可以使用以下命令:
“`
usermod -aG groupname newuser
“`
其中,groupname是要添加的用户组的名称,newuser是要添加到该组的用户。6.(可选)为新用户设置sudo权限:如果要给新用户授予sudo权限以执行特权操作,则需要将新用户添加到sudoers文件。可以按照以下步骤操作:
a. 打开sudoers文件:
“`
visudo
“`
b. 在文件中找到以下行:
“`
root ALL=(ALL:ALL) ALL
“`
c. 在该行的下方添加一行:
“`
newuser ALL=(ALL:ALL) ALL
“`
保存并关闭文件。现在,新用户将具有sudo权限。7. 登出root用户:完成新用户的创建后,可以使用以下命令退出root用户:
“`
exit
“`现在,您已经成功创建了一个新用户。新用户可以使用其用户名和密码登录到Linux系统。
2年前